Description
Sir Charles Birkin's Devils' Spawn is a collection of 16 horror stories that explore the darker aspects of human nature. First published in 1936, this scarce volume features many of Birkin's tales from his Creeps series, including "The Terror on Tobit" and "The Harlem Horror". Birkin's unique brand of horror focuses on the cruelty and inhumanity of man towards others, often with a shocking and unsettling conclusion. This collection is not for the faint of heart, as it delves into themes that may be disturbing to some readers. For fans of classic horror and those interested in exploring the works of a neglected but influential figure in British horror fiction, Devils' Spawn offers a unique and thought-provoking reading experience.
